May 2025 - Apr 2026Brook Terrace area has the 6th highest crime rate of 27 local areas in Brynna and Llanharan , and the 172nd highest crime rate of 791 local areas in Rhondda Cynon Taf .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Brook Terrace (CF72 9PT) in the last 12 months was 124.4 per 1,000 residents and was 33.6% higher than the Brynna and Llanharan average (93.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 26 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Bicycle the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-25.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 32 (≈ 79.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-11.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-23.3%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Brook Terrace (CF72 9PT), the highest concentration of overall crime is near The Square, where police recorded 25 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Chapel Road (13 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
